In two types of stainless steels, the ratios of chromium to steel are 2 : 11 and 5 : 21. In what proportion should the two types be mixed so that the ratio of chromium to steel in the new type becomes 7 : 32?

  1. 2 : 3

  2. 3 : 4

  3. 1 : 2

  4. 1 : 3

Explanation

Use alligation on the chromium fraction. Type 1: 2/13. Type 2: 5/26. Target: 7/39. (7/39 - 5/26) / (2/13 - 7/39) = ((14-15)/78) / ((6-7)/39) = (-1/78) / (-1/39) = 39/78 = 1/2.
